STUDIO BECKY CARTER SEEKING FREELANCE SENIOR DESIGNER Senior Designer – Interior Design Firm
Brooklyn, NY (Hybrid Work Schedule)
About UsWe are a Brooklyn-based interior design studio specializing in high-end residential and hospitality projects in New York and the San Francisco Bay Area. Our small but dynamic team embraces a modern, eclectic, and artistic aesthetic, combining interiors with a strong architectural sensibility. We are looking for a Freelance
Senior Designer with a strategic mindset, exceptional design skills, and strong project management experience to join our studio 24-32 hours a week.
This position is ideal for an experienced and highly organized designer who possesses a deep knowledge of contemporary design, architecture, and art.
The right candidate is confident in all aspects of construction management, skilled at leading a team, and thrives in a fast-paced, creative environment. This is a part time, contract based role with an immediate start
. For the right fit, full time salaried placement in 6-10 months is possible.

- Minimum 8 years of professional experience in high-end interior design
- Advanced proficiency in AutoCAD, Sketch Up, Enscape, Adobe Suite, and Google Suite
- Strong skills in architectural programming and spatial planning
- Self-motivated, proactive, and detail-oriented with strong problem-solving abilities
- Experience preparing client presentations, space plans, and Design Development (DD) sets
- Proven track record managing all phases of design projects—from concept to completion
- Strong knowledge of contemporary design, including artisans, makers, galleries, and showrooms
- Excellent time management skills with the ability to balance multiple projects
- Must be currently based in NYC and eligible to work in the U.S.
- Design and manage multiple projects from concept through completion
- Work closely with the Principal Designer to develop full-scope design schemes, including:
- Ideation, space planning, and layouts
- Electrical plans, finish selection, and detailing
- Sourcing furnishings and custom fabricationsLead client presentations and design deck assembly
- Manage the creation and redlining of DD sets, schedules, and spec sheets for architects and general contractors
- Oversee and coordinate custom furniture design and fabrication
- Serve as a key liaison between clients, vendors, architects, and general contractors
- Mentor and train junior designers
, delegating tasks and overseeing deliverables - Maintain project organization, logistics, and ongoing client correspondence
- Assist in styling projects and photoshoots
